1. The toolbars. I think they could use less space. First, they're too tall. I believe they should be made as short as the icons allow, like other Qt applications (this also includes the search bar). They're also too wide. The page field and the spaces in between could be made narrower, so that the information would flow naturally (there probably aren't any documents that need such wide fields anyway); also, replace „of” with „/” (it's the shorter and doesn't need translating, thus it's the same length in all languages). The page layout drop-down list could be successfully replaced with 2 buttons: one to switch between showing 1 or 2 pages on screen and another one to toggle continuous (column) mode. The same goes for rotation: one button to cycle between the 4 options would be enough. The scaling drop-down list should be replaced by 4 buttons: one each for fit page, fit width, zoom in and zoom out, complemented by a narrow text field which only displays and reads percentages (again, no translation needed, so the toolbar size will be wholly language-neutral). The extra space (making one toolbar out of these 3 should also save some) could be used for some new buttons, such as search, full screen, outline and thumbnails. The search toolbar could be improved by replacing the text buttons with graphic ones (besides reducing its height) and adding another icon on the left for closing it. 2. The menus. Nothing special here, except that the page layout, scaling and rotation options should go under their own submenus, to avoid making view too long. The page navigation entries would probably also make more sense under their own submenu in view, rather than under edit. Perhaps the context menu should have some of the functionality of the toolbars (page navigation, zoom, rotation etc.); likewise, a menu for the bookmarks (entries), and possibly some buttons too (now I'm beginning to see the reason for multiple toolbars) would be a nice complement. 3. The general feel. The red boxes around links look kind of ugly. Maybe they can only display when the pointer is hovering above them. There's also the issue of pages not being properly centred if their sizes are not all the same. One thing that really bothers me is that when activating fit page or fit width, the zoom level is set globally in order to fit the biggest page, so that if you have a document with various page widths you're stuck with a zoom level adequate only for the biggest one, even in non-continuous mode. This should at least be fixed for non-continuous, so the zoom level would be set according to the current page (or the largest of the 2 current pages). It wouldn't hurt to have some way of deciding which page is „current” and setting the zoom level accordingly for continuous mode too, although it might not be as easy. That was all I could think of.
